To be clear, I loved the original FMA until the ending was one of the worst endings I've ever seen of any tv show or movie ever. It was one of the biggest let downs I've ever seen and spoiled me to the whole show. Until I found out the original FMA follows the manga through about the first 40 episodes but then the people in charge who were not the original writer wanted to finish it in 52 episodes decided to go all wonky and finish it in such a weird fashion that it's the worst. Brotherhood was started after the manga ended and is going to follow the manga and include the good parts of the original FMA.
